There is a small tear on the back bottom and top edges, everything else is visible. How much does the interior tanning hurt the grade? I am posting an example, it goes along the edge of both covers and all the interior pages. The top edge is the worst.

 

To answer your question: in general, one grade level lower . . . e.g., a 9.2 would become a 9.0, a 7.5 would become a 7.0, etc.

 

Not hard and fast, but depending on degree. smirk.gif
